You are to arrange 36 identical chairs in rows such that there is same number of chairs in each row. Each row must contain at least 4 chairs and there must be at least 3 rows. How many different arrangements are possible?

Correct Answer: 4
4 chairs in 9 rows = 36 chairs 6 chairs in 6 rows = 36 chairs 9 chairs in 4 rows = 36 chairs 12 chairs in 3 rows = 36 chairs -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- So, total ways = 4
